A WOMAN was taken to hospital after being hit by a vehicle in Glasgow City Centre.
The pedestrian was rushed to Glasgow Royal Infirmary following the incident at around 3pm on Tuesday in the Trongate area.
Chisholm Street was closed between Trongate and Parnie Street.
Police said the woman's injuries did not appear to be life threatening.
